A Band 1 English secondary school, Po On Commercial Association Wong Siu Ching Secondary School, forbade students from dating and then announced over 10 names during a morning assembly that the school suspected of dating. Many denounced this move as invading students’ privacy, and psychologists even commented that shaming them damages their dignity.
The principal wrote an editorial in the school publication that he strictly forbade dating, and after repeating it over assembly, a supervisor went on stage to call out over 10 male students’ names, and requested that they come into the office, shaming these students.
